Output 59bbc0fd04fef11b3428ff941076019a0e3b7c4c038c42bd627f8756fda93417:0

value
349582
script pubkey
OP_0 OP_PUSHBYTES_20 ecdab7885a808de38554ba3a4d7607db2eae4cd3
address
tb1qandt0zz6szx78p25hgay6as8mvh2unxn8hx62h
transaction
59bbc0fd04fef11b3428ff941076019a0e3b7c4c038c42bd627f8756fda93417